Vancouver Canucks

Their offseason so far: The summer started early, with major changes in the front office and behind the bench. Mike Gillis and John Tortorella are out; Jim Benning, Trevor Linden, and Willie Desjardins are in. From there, the Canucks were forced to move Ryan Kesler and Jason Garrison without getting all that much in return, and signed Vrbata.

But their strangest move was: Signing Ryan Miller to a three-year, $18 million deal, even though the recent numbers say he’s not necessarily any better than the much younger (and cheaper) goalie they already have, Eddie Lack. The move made some sense, since Lack is far from proven, but they paid an awfully high price for a move that may not be an upgrade. And now they have an all-star veteran and a promising youngster — which didn’t exactly work out well for them the last time around.

Bizarro-meter reading: 7.3/10. The Canucks certainly haven’t been boring.
